Effective next quarter. Applies to all Quorridge Solutions sales leads.

Key changes: base commission drops from 8% to 6%; accelerator kicks in at 110% of quota, paying 12% on incremental bookings. Multi-year deals on the Fenwick product line earn a 1.5x multiplier. Clawbacks apply to cancellations within 90 days. No change to draw structure. Payout timing moves to monthly. Questions go through your regional head. Do not share outside this group. The confidential context for these changes follows below.

confidential, kahog-bawif: The northern region missed its Pramir quota by 20.0 percent last quarter. Casaxek Freight plans to lower the Fraion list price by 41.5 percent in December. The finance team signed off on a budget of $236.4 million for Project Druius. The renewal with Fenysix Partners closes at $91.3 million a year, 2.1 percent below the last contract.

## Artifact Signing — SDK Parity Notes (Weekly Sync)

Kestrel SDK for Android reached parity with the Swift client this sprint: offline queueing, batched telemetry, and retry semantics now match. Both SDKs ship as signed artifacts from the same pipeline. Remaining gap: background sync throttling, targeted next sprint. Verify both release bundles before tagging. Both artifacts validate against the shared signing key below.

signing key of kawig-fafog = bky19_6Fypv1qws7J8qJtaYjX

Subject: Memtrace cut-over complete

Team,

Cut-over to Memtrace v2 for GPU memory profiling finished last night. Old v1 agents are disabled; any tickets referencing v1 dashboards should be closed as resolved-by-migration. Sampling overhead is now under 2% and allocation traces include kernel names. Known gap: profiles older than 30 days were not migrated. Point customers at the v2 docs for setup questions. For reference when troubleshooting, the agent now runs with the following configuration.

settings of bagaf-bawip:
[aldax]
port = 5000
region = south-4
host = aldax.brasklabs.corp
team = brivan
timeout_ms = 2000
retries = 2